North East India festival cancelled following singer Zubeen Garg’s tragic death: 'This is a monumental loss'

Assamese singer Zubeen Garg tragically passed away in a scuba diving accident in Singapore, prompting the organisers of the 4th North East India Festival to cancel the event scheduled for September 20.

Zubeen Garg died on Friday

Zubeen Garg, a legendary figure in Assamese music, died in a tragic scuba diving accident in Singapore. According to reports, Singapore police rescued him from the sea and took him to a hospital, where he was placed in the Intensive Care Unit, where he took his last breath.

Zubeen Garg was in Singapore for his scheduled performance on September 20, 2025, at the 4th North East India Festival. However, the organisers of the event have announced that they have cancelled the event following Zubeen Garg’s tragic death.

The organisers took to the official social media handle and confirmed the cancellation as a show of respect and conveyed their sorrow over the singer's passing.

The statement posted on Instagram reads, “With profound grief, we share the heartbreaking news that our beloved icon, Zubeen Garg, passed away today at Singapore General Hospital around 2:30 PM. Zubeen had arrived in Singapore just the day before yesterday. He was scheduled to be with us at the festival tomorrow, meeting and interacting with people.”

The statement continued, “Earlier today, our entire team was engaged in a business meeting with senior Singaporean industrialists and policymakers at the Shangri-La Hotel to facilitate investments in Northeast India."

“During the meeting, we received a call from Zubeen’s manager informing us that he had met with an accident and had been rushed to Singapore General Hospital. We later learned that a few members of the local Assamese community had taken him on a yacht visit, of which we had no prior knowledge,” added in the statement.

It further said, “On receiving the news, our team rushed immediately to the hospital and has since been working closely with the High Commission to complete the necessary procedures. This is a monumental loss, and words cannot express the depth of our grief. In light of this tragedy, we are cancelling the event. We are devastated and pray for the departed soul of Zubeen Garg. Om Shanti."

Singapore authorities are reportedly investigating the incident.
